[Towers at Roumeli Hissar]

Caption in album reads, "The towers at Roumeli Hissar built Mahomed II Fatih (conqueror) just before conquering Constantinople in 1453. Robert College, an American institution is on the hills above. The towers were built in 3 months. The laborers, most of whom were prisoners of war were so overworked that they died by hundreds. Their graves cover the hillsides. It is called the Cemetery of the Martyrs."

[View of street in Istanbul]

Caption in album reads, "Turkey's new womanhood and its flaming youth, parade down the Grand Rue de Pera which abounds with shops and theaters, restaurants, a cabaret and Constantinople's leading hotel."

[Istanbul]

Caption in album reads, "Stamboul or old Constantinople in the foreground, the Galata Bridge to the right, the Golden Horn to the left, Pera and Galata, the foreign section of Constantinople across the bridge."

[Istanbul Photo Album]

An album of photographs and postcards of Istanbul (referred to as Stamboul or Constantinople throughout). Most of the images include type-written captions. The album comes from the estate of one Mr. Abramson, a former Consul General of the United States to Canada, and it is possible that he is the creator. A second album of Istanbul photos, also from Abramson's estate, is dated 1928, and is believed to be from the same trip (see UL_1293/1734 #4). The album, photos, and captions are all in good shape.
